Key Elements of Elegant Wedding Decorations
Refined Color Palettes
Neutral tones, pastels, and jewel-inspired shades are often chosen for elegant aesthetics. Shades of ivory, champagne, blush, sage, navy, and gold create a refined look that feels polished without being overwhelming. Coordinating flowers, linens, and tableware in complementary tones ties the theme together beautifully.
Romantic Lighting

Lighting is one of the most transformative décor elements. String lights, chandeliers, and flickering candles create warmth and intimacy. Soft uplighting around the venue enhances architectural features, while fairy lights or lanterns add a dreamy, romantic feel.
Stunning Floral Arrangements
Flowers are a centerpiece of elegant décor. Think cascading floral centerpieces, lush bouquets, or minimalist arrangements with seasonal blooms. Roses, hydrangeas, orchids, and peonies remain popular choices, while greenery adds freshness and texture to the overall aesthetic.
Elegant Table Settings
Tablescapes should balance functionality with beauty. Crisp linens, delicate glassware, gold or silver flatware, and well-arranged centerpieces bring refinement to every table. Small touches like handwritten place cards or personalized menu cards add charm and attention to detail.
Stylish Ceremony Décor
The ceremony sets the emotional tone for the day. A floral arch, aisle lined with petals or lanterns, and elegant seating arrangements elevate the space. Subtle details like draped fabric, vintage chairs, or wooden benches can add character without overwhelming the aesthetic.
Popular Styles for Elegant Wedding Décor

- Classic Elegance: White flowers, crystal chandeliers, and luxurious fabrics like silk or velvet.
- Rustic Chic: Wooden tables, greenery, fairy lights, and earthy tones for a natural yet refined atmosphere.
- Modern Minimalist: Clean lines, monochromatic palettes, and understated details that create sophistication in simplicity.
- Romantic Glamour: Metallic accents, soft draping, candles, and opulent floral arrangements for a dreamy vibe.
Seasonal Inspiration

- Spring: Fresh florals, pastel palettes, and airy fabrics.
- Summer: Bold flowers, open-air lighting, and breezy table settings.
- Fall: Warm tones, rustic textures, and cozy candlelit décor.
- Winter: Jewel tones, sparkling accents, and luxurious fabrics like velvet or satin.
